Application and properties

Before you fill the cake batter into the molds, the molds must be well greased with butter and floured. Then simply fill the dough and bake. Thanks to the non-stick coating, your creations can be easily removed from the mold. The mold is heat resistant up to 220 degrees.

Cleaning

The non-stick baking pan is not dishwasher safe! Please clean the mold by hand with mild detergent and dry immediately. Do not clean the surface with sharp objects or a scraper sponge.

Delicious recipe for sweet cakes

Here you can find a cake recipe that is well suited for this baking pan:
200 g butter
190 g sugar
1/2 tbsp vanilla sugar
180 g egg
200 g white flour
1 tsp baking powder
40 g whole milk
1 pinch of salt
Chocolate drops or berries

Cream butter and sugar together, add the egg in sips. Then fold in the flour and baking powder. Finally, using a hand mixer, mix in the milk and salt, the baking drops or berries can be easily folded in.
The batter is then poured into the greased mold or sprayed with baking spray and baked at 160 °C for about 2 ½ hours. At the end, do the stick test, then let the cake cool slightly in the mold. Now the finished cake can be removed from the mold or turned out.
Sprinkled with a little powdered sugar, the cake is also ready to serve. Of course, you can then cut it open and put a delicious cream between the layers. For an especially noble look, you can also pour tempered couverture, cake glaze or a liquid chocolate ganache over the cake.
